  I have a HP Pavilion dm1-4010us; after upgrading to Ubunu 12.04 from
  10.04 I began experiencing freezes.  In such a freeze, the mouse is
  completely unresponsive, the keyboard almost so: Ctrl+Alt+F1 has no
  effect (both with and without the Fn key, which I never have to use to
  get to framebuffer console anyways), but I am able to
  Alt+PrintScrn+REISUB to reboot.  They happen more often when my laptop
  is under a high load, but not always -- I have had a freeze completely
  idle.  I believe ability to REISUB means there's no kernel panic, so I
  suspect the problem is in graphics drivers or something of the like;
  the freezes persist through both generic ubuntu drivers and proprietary
  ati drivers.
  
  Attempts to recreate the freezes are rarely successful; there's no one
  program opening that causes them or something.  They occur most often
  (besides during high load) when a program is opening, closing, or
  changing state.
  
  Again, I'm running Ubuntu 12.04; my xorg is version 1:7.6+12ubuntu1, as
  reported by apt-cace policy xorg.
  
+ EDIT:  Not xorg.  As changed by... someone... it's gotta be the graphics
+ drivers: I experience these freezes even after 'sudo service lightdm
+ stop' -- i.e. no X at all.  Also, I can't seem to REISUB when the freeze
+ occurs from a virtual console.
